Julie Bee Powlus Riker, 59, wife of Hank Riker, passed away, Sunday, May 17, 2020.
Born in Virginia, she was the daughter of the late Harry and Colleen Mosser Powlus.
Julie graduated from Greenville Technical College where she received her license as a registered LPN and served at many of the upstate assisted living facilities.She was a devoted and caring nurse. Julie was quite the prankster and was loved by all that knew her. She was known for her personality, and no one had to question where they stood with Julie, she told it like it was and that was one of her most enduring qualities.
In addition to her loving husband of 18 years, she is survived by two daughters, Jessica Riker and Tiffany Scott; two sons, Michael Riker and Cody Scott; grandchildren Korey, Sophia, Christopher, John and Jenni; and special niece, Rhonda Littlefield.
Respecting Julie's wishes, a private family gathering will be held at a later date.
The family would like to express appreciation to her husband, Hank for his love and devotion to Julie as her main caregiver throughout her extended illness.
And a special thank you to Open Arms Hospice for their care of Julie.
